Operating system adalah teknologi yang pasti Anda temukan di setiap perangkat digital. Fungsi utama dari adanya sistem operasi adalah sebagai perantara antara perangkat keras dan perangkat lunak. Di artikel ini, kita akan mempelajari pengertian, dan fungsinya.
Apa Itu Operating System?
Operating system adalah sebuah software yang berfungsi untuk memperantarai aplikasi komputer dengan perangkat keras. Misalnya pada komputer atau smartphone yang Anda pakai sekarang. Di dalamnya pasti terdapat banyak aplikasi untuk bekerja, berkomunikasi, hingga mencari hiburan.
Semua aplikasi tersebut pasti perlu berinteraksi dengan perangkat keras untuk memproses informasi, menyalakan audio, mengambil gambar dengan kamera, dan lain sebagainya. Fungsi utama dari sistem operasi adalah untuk memperantarai interaksi tersebut, agar aplikasi dapat berjalan dengan lancar.
Tidak hanya itu, OS juga berperan sebagai kontrol pengguna terhadap perangkat keras. OS membantu Anda untuk mengatur volume, tingkat kecerahan layar, mematikan komputer, dan tugas-tugas dasar lainnya dengan mudah. Tanpa Anda sadari, Anda sebenarnya sedang berinteraksi dengan perangkat keras melalui OS.
5 Fungsi Operating System
Operating system adalah software yang menjalankan banyak fungsi sekaligus. Tanpa adanya OS, kita tidak akan bisa menggunakan perangkat digital dengan mudah seperti sekarang. Beberapa fungsi utama OS, yaitu:
1. Mengatur Alokasi Memori
Fungsi utama dari adanya sistem operasi adalah untuk mengatur alokasi memori. Setiap perangkat pasti memiliki perangkat keras standar, termasuk memori yang berperan penting dalam pemrosesan informasi. OS mengalokasikan memori dengan cara kerja sebagai berikut:
- Melacak status memori, misalnya bagian mana yang sedang digunakan dan aplikasi apa yang menggunakannya.
- Menentukan kapan dan seberapa besar sebuah proses akan mendapatkan jatah alokasi memori.
- Mengalokasikan memori apabila ada request dari proses atau aplikasi.
- Mengosongkan alokasi memori setelah penggunaannya selesai, agar dapat dialokasikan kembali untuk proses lain.
2. Manajemen Prosesor
Sama seperti memori, prosesor juga merupakan komponen vital yang pasti ada di setiap perangkat. Operating system adalah pengatur alokasi prosesor dengan cara kerja sebagai berikut:
- Traffic controller: Melacak prosesor dan status setiap proses.
- Mengalokasikan CPU ke sebuah proses.
- Mengosongkan CPU saat proses sudah selesai.
3. Manajemen Perangkat
Setiap perangkat pasti memiliki opsi untuk perangkat tambahan. Misalnya, penambahan audio dan kamera eksternal pada sebuah laptop. Fungsi utama dari sistem operasi adalah untuk menjembatani interaksi antara aplikasi, perangkat utama, dan perangkat tambahan tersebut melalui aplikasi lain bernama driver.
4. Manajemen File
Anda pasti menyimpan banyak file gambar, audio, video, dokumen, aplikasi, dan jenis file lainnya di dalam perangkat. Berkaitan dengan file, operating system adalah pengatur setiap file yang tersimpan di perangkat. OS mencatat setiap aktivitas file, yaitu:
- Informasi dasar seperti nama dan direktori file.
- Tipe file dan aplikasi yang cocok untuk membukanya.
- Status dan hak akses pengguna terhadap file.
- Operasi menyalin, memindahkan, menghapus, hingga membuat file baru.
5. Aktivitas Penting Lainnya
Pada dasarnya, OS adalah manager segala aktivitas perangkat. Selain aktivitas dasar di atas, masih banyak aktivitas lain yang menjadi tanggung jawab OS, yaitu:
- Memastikan keamanan terhadap akses file dan sumber daya perangkat.
- Memantau dan mengendalikan performa sistem.
- Mendeteksi kesalahan dan kegagalan operasi pada level sistem.
- Mengkoordinir aktivitas antara aplikasi dan pengguna.
Operating System adalah Nyawa Setiap Perangkat
Tanpa adanya OS, maka perangkat digital yang canggih hanya akan menjadi benda mati yang tidak fungsional. Itulah mengapa OS disebut sebagai nyawa bagi perangkat digital.
Jika berbicara soal OS, maka pembahasan akan mengerucut pada teknologi server. Pada segala jenis layanan dan sistem online, pemilihan OS yang tepat akan sangat berpengaruh pada performa server. Opsi terbaik Anda adalah Dedicated Server dari RackH!
Tim RackH siap membantu Anda untuk melakukan pemilihan, instalasi, konfigurasi, hingga optimasi OS secara gratis sebagai salah satu perusahaan IT berpengalaman dan terbaik di Indonesia. Sehingga, Anda bisa berfokus berbisnis tanpa harus memusingkan masalah teknis server dan sistem operasi lagi!